The Hengst 2.18 PWR20-A00-0-M (1008831B) is a high-performance hydraulic filter element designed to ensure optimal filtration in hydraulic systems. This filter element is a critical component where the actual filtration process occurs, influencing key parameters such as retention capacity, dirt holding capacity, and pressure loss. It features a multilayer glass fiber material designated as PWR20 for its filter media, which enhances its filtration efficiency and durability. The filter element has a nominal size of 18 and is equipped with an NBR seal, designated by the seal code M, ensuring reliable sealing performance under various operating conditions. The dimensions of the Hengst 2.18 PWR20-A00-0-M are compact with a length of 53 mm, an outer diameter of 44.5 mm, and an inner diameter of 18.1 mm, making it suitable for integration into various hydraulic systems without requiring significant space adjustments. It is designed to withstand a collapse pressure rating of up to 30 bar, ensuring robustness in demanding applications. The filter does not include support cage material but maintains structural integrity under standard operational conditions. This hydraulic filter element is suitable for applications that do not require HFC or HFA compatibility and does not adhere to DIN24550 standards, indicating its specialized use in certain hydraulic scenarios rather than universal application across all hydraulic systems. Its design class as a filter element underscores its primary function within larger filtration assemblies where precise filtration performance is necessary to maintain system efficiency and longevity.
